03 June – Elementary school in Janjevo/Viti

“It will be in your hands to elect people who represent you…

The Czech Ambassador to Kosovo, Janina Hrebickova on behalf of the Czech Presidency of the European Union, visited the Janjevo/Viti elementary school over 100 pupils from different communities in Kosovo waited for her arrival full of expectation.

Czech Ambassador to Kosovo, Janina Hrebickova mentioned that after the Czech Republic Sweden will take the presidency of the EU and she gave the students of primary school in Janjevo a descriptive explanation to say that Kosovo still has a long road to go towards EU integration. Democracy is – demos- freedom and cratos – it means a principle that determines their voice. The first sign is free and fair elections and free media. Media and the parliament make your voice heard. The government has to be democratic. The big book requirement has to be fulfilled, create reforms in education, multiethnic society. Advantages of the EU are, free travel, education, economic opportunities, free trade, businesses and exchanges. Every country has extremists, but democratic judiciary does not allow it to happen. Many countries believe that joining the EU is not a good idea, but countries that want to join the EU have to fulfill the criteria and big countries have bigger economy and bigger political impact, but big countries can not impose the things that benefit only them.

After the lecture students had many questions for Mrs. Hrebickova as for example: what is democracy which are the requirements for one country to join the EU, what are the advantages of the EU member states and does the size of the country matter if it want to join the EU what are the advantages of big and small countries in the EU is this the final number of states to join the EU and how many states are against the EU enlargement is there a short term plan for Kosovo to join the EU?
